    Computer issues!

    So recently I've been having a lot of troubles with my main computer. But before I say anything:

    SMART says both HDD's are fine
    Chkdsk runs fine and completes with no errors
    Memtest passes with no issues
    Both onboard and my real video card have the same problem so its neither of them.
    Monitor is not the problem as I've been using it for 2 hours with no issues now (Hooked up to my laptop).

    Anyway on to the problem:
    Basically whats going on is my computers monitor will turn off as if the computers screensaver has started but when I move the mouse it will not wake up... Then when I restart things will star to "POST" the lights on the cdroms will flash same with the floppy drive and the monitor will not come on however I do get a green post light on the board itself but no post beep because the computer has no case speaker hooked up to it. After I shut off the power supply and hit power then turn the power supply back on and hit power and it will SOMETIMES work like its supposed to but most of the time it will not.

    Now to continue when it did boot the last 5 times it blue screened with IRQL not less or equal, Memory manager error etc. After I got it to boot after that I memtested it and nothing errored.

    I'm thinking the board is toast which upsets me because I got it 2 months ago.

    Anyone confirm that its the board or tell me what could be wrong?
